    Coples,Ingram or Upshaw - 1st Pick

    Firm belief that you need stout talent in the Front 7 before moving on to other needs.

    I could live with an OT but I really think the Bills lack impact players at DE and OLB.

    If these playoffs have shown us anything, it's how talent playing these positions can make a huge impact in a close game.

    McShay stating that Coples is the best looking player at the Senior Bowl and giving major props to Ingram & Upshaw.

    I watch college ball and all 3 need coaching once reaching the next level...but these guys have so much natural ability against the run and some pass rush moves that it makes it difficult to look past them.

    If one of these 3 is our selection, I'll be convinced the Bills may finally be getting it.

    Select wisely.
